> P jyotsna.sunupdelhi.net.2022 > linux.sunupdelhi.net.cvspserver: S
> 1071826300:1071826300(0) win 65535 <mss 1460,nop,nop,sackOK>
cvspserver is port 2401.
> 14:35:51.661234 IP linux.sunupdelhi.net > jyotsna.sunupdelhi.net: icmp
> 56: host linux.sunupdelhi.net unreachable - admin prohibited
iptables is denying access to it. The question is, is linux.sunupdelhi.net in
the range 192.168.1.0/24? Run iptables again with -n to see IPs unresolved
(and use -n -n to see port numbers too) .
